WebJul 10, 2012 · Adaptive mesh refinement is a very useful technique for improving accuracy around shocks, since any method will be at most first order accurate near solution discontinuities. The downside of implementing AMR is that it will add substantial complexity to your code and thus require significant additional development and maintenance time. Mesh motion is controlled via the dynamicMeshDict located in the constant directory. For a list of solver applications that include mesh motion capabilities see here. The type of motion is set according to the dynamicFvMesh entry, e.g. dynamicFvMesh XXX; Options include: Dynamic Refine.
